TIL Pluto was named by 11-year-old Venetia Burney. After her grandfather read about the discovery, Venetia, who enjoyed mythology, said the planet was in a region similar to the dark, remote underworld ruled by the Roman god Pluto. Her grandfather then contacted astronomers suggesting the name.
